X-Git-Url: https://git.donarmstrong.com/?p=term-progressbar.git;a=blobdiff_plain;f=Makefile.PL;h=e903731a074f118f7acb40f880ab644cf88e040f;hp=d227a2142c2397eb2a4a67b0a0e62a47dd1b77d3;hb=bfb0b85ddf5d5e41558431b989506e0ce5fb91ad;hpb=3797cda1b0da9caa24c7ff35e910e1f318c77918 diff --git a/Makefile.PL b/Makefile.PL index d227a21..e903731 100644 --- a/Makefile.PL +++ b/Makefile.PL @@ -1,24 +1,27 @@ require 5.006; use strict; +use warnings; use ExtUtils::MakeMaker; WriteMakefile ( NAME => 'Term-ProgressBar', - VERSION => '2.09', + VERSION_FROM => 'lib/Term/ProgressBar.pm', AUTHOR => 'Martyn J. Pearce ', - ABSTRACT => 'provide a progress meter on a standard terminal', - PREREQ_PM => +{ +# ABSTRACT => 'provide a progress meter on a standard terminal', + PREREQ_PM => { 'Class::MethodMaker' => '1.02', - 'Term::ReadKey' => '2.14',}, - EXE_FILES => [qw( )], - # Need this to stop Makefile treating Build.PL as a producer of Build as a - # target for 'all'. - PL_FILES => +{}, - clean => +{ FILES => join(' ', qw( Build _build )) }, - realclean => +{ FILES => join(' ', qw( Build.PL META.yml - Makefile.PL - SIGNATURE - README INSTALL - configure make-pm )) }, + 'Term::ReadKey' => '2.14', + }, + BUILD_REQUIRES => { + 'Capture::Tiny' => '0.13', + 'Test::More' => '0.80', + 'Test::Exception' => '0.31', + 'File::Temp' => 0, + }, + META_MERGE => { + resources => { + repository => 'https://github.com/szabgab/Term-ProgressBar', + }, + }, );